OK, there is a company, ABC supply as I recall, stores in Leesburg and Ocala, and I think they carry the typical villages siding. Take a picture of a good area of siding with a ruler on the siding as this will help identify the specific siding. I would still call home warranty as they should still be able to tell you the specific siding and color. Then you can caoo ABC and see if they have anything suitable. Lastly if the fading is too great, then take a piece of old siding to Sherwin Williams, Lowe's, Home Depot, or ACE, and have suitable vinyl paint mixed to match the faded siding, and then paint the repaired section. Finially, you can fade the painted area into the original siding by dragging a dry brush from the wet paint to the old siding.

I wouldn't go out of my way to match the color of the old siding. As stated above, you can buy a custom paint to match the old siding. I have done this on several houses, and it is very difficult to tell the painted section from the original.
